Research/Observation Title

Investigation of aerosols acting as ice nucleating particles in Ny-Alesund, Svalbard

Science Summary (common)

Little is known about the impact of aerosol particles on ice nucleation in Arctic mixed-phase clouds. The aim of this project is to investigate the sources, compositions, and concentrations of aerosol particles acting as ice nucleating particles (INPs) under mixed-phase cloud conditions, based on field experiments in Ny-Ålesund, Svalbard.
